Lines Matching refs:subreq
549 struct aead_request *subreq = aead_request_ctx(req); in spacc_aead_do_fallback() local
551 aead_request_set_tfm(subreq, ctx->sw_cipher); in spacc_aead_do_fallback()
552 aead_request_set_callback(subreq, req->base.flags, in spacc_aead_do_fallback()
554 aead_request_set_crypt(subreq, req->src, req->dst, req->cryptlen, in spacc_aead_do_fallback()
556 aead_request_set_ad(subreq, req->assoclen); in spacc_aead_do_fallback()
558 return is_encrypt ? crypto_aead_encrypt(subreq) : in spacc_aead_do_fallback()
559 crypto_aead_decrypt(subreq); in spacc_aead_do_fallback()
917 SKCIPHER_REQUEST_ON_STACK(subreq, ctx->sw_cipher); in spacc_ablk_do_fallback()
925 skcipher_request_set_tfm(subreq, ctx->sw_cipher); in spacc_ablk_do_fallback()
926 skcipher_request_set_callback(subreq, req->base.flags, NULL, NULL); in spacc_ablk_do_fallback()
927 skcipher_request_set_crypt(subreq, req->src, req->dst, in spacc_ablk_do_fallback()
929 err = is_encrypt ? crypto_skcipher_encrypt(subreq) : in spacc_ablk_do_fallback()
930 crypto_skcipher_decrypt(subreq); in spacc_ablk_do_fallback()
931 skcipher_request_zero(subreq); in spacc_ablk_do_fallback()